Frequently Asked Questions
Does Allison Transmission Holdings, Inc. pay a dividend?
Yes, Allison Transmission Holdings, Inc. (ALSN) pays a quarterly dividend with a yield of 1.00%.
What is ALSN's dividend yield?
ALSN's current dividend yield is 1.00%. The annual dividend is $1.10.
When is ALSN's next ex-dividend date?
The next ex-dividend date for ALSN has not been announced yet.
How many years has Allison Transmission Holdings, Inc. increased its dividend?
Allison Transmission Holdings, Inc. has increased its dividend for 6 consecutive years.

About this data
Dividend data sourced from Financial Modeling Prep. Prices updated daily after market close.
Payout ratio — trailing 12-month dividends paid / trailing 12-month net income.
Consecutive years — calendar years with a higher total annual dividend than the prior year.
Growth rates — annualized, comparing the most recent full year total to the total N years prior.
